gridcoin-community / Gridcoin-Tasks

Gridcoin community tasks repository
https://gridcoin.us
MIT License
24 stars 5 forks source link

Gridcoin Community Organization #160

Closed skcin closed 6 years ago

skcin commented 6 years ago

Issue by tomasbrod Friday Sep 01, 2017 at 12:49 GMT Originally opened as https://github.com/Erkan-Yilmaz/Gridcoin-tasks/issues/155


Gridcoin-Community Organization is on GitHub

skcin commented 6 years ago

Comment by tomasbrod Thursday Sep 07, 2017 at 18:20 GMT


Testing transfer of https://github.com/tomasbrod/transfer-org-test to community.

Settings -> transfer:

"Team access" dialog page comes up with checkbox near each team in the org.

I opened the transferred repo and inspect what is:

skcin commented 6 years ago

Comment by tomasbrod Monday Sep 11, 2017 at 17:13 GMT


When the gridcoin repo is put under organization and the development team granted write access to it, protected branches must be set-up to protect master, staging and probably development branches from unathorized modification by any team member.

I suggest creating another team "Executive team", for now containing only Rob @gridcoin and Marco @denravonska, which members only have permission to push or merge to master.

skcin commented 6 years ago

Comment by tomasbrod Tuesday Sep 12, 2017 at 08:59 GMT


I think this repository should go first to the organization, as en example. There already is already a Task maintainers team.

skcin commented 6 years ago

Comment by tomasbrod Tuesday Sep 12, 2017 at 09:03 GMT


A issue-only repository should be created in the organization, for the purpose of collecting requests for team membership and repo settings changes. Such repo should be owned by "Executive team", which is also responsible for approving critical changes and releases.

skcin commented 6 years ago

Comment by grctest Monday Sep 18, 2017 at 00:23 GMT


I think this repository should go first to the organization, as en example. There already is already a Task maintainers team.

https://github.com/Erkan-Yilmaz/Gridcoin-tasks/issues/150

Should be simple enough to do, just needs @Erkan-Yilmaz to click a couple buttons.

tomasbrod commented 6 years ago

Tasks were copyied without interaction from erakn.